Problems installing apps...Plese help?

I'm checking out the apps in the Droid Market and when I go to install them, a red pop up window says "This app has access to the following...
*System tools...the app can prevent phone from sleeping.Will this drain my battery quicker?
*Storage (modify/delete SD card contents)
*Hardware controls (record audio, take pictures)

Since I'm a new Droid user, I'm not sure what all of this means to me. I can continue to install the apps but I thought it would be best to check with you guys first.
The apps I was checking out were the ones listed here and the 10 Must Have Apps article. I sure could use your help!
 
That is telling you the different features of your phone the app has access to. Its just giving you information so you can make a better decission. Some people may not like that the app has access to phone calls for example. For me i don't worry to much about it. Just allows you to make a more informaed decission

Depending on the app, various functions of the phone must be accessed. For example using an app that has to access GPS or WIFI you will see similar related messages when installing.

The only time you should do a double take is if the application you are downloading has no relevance accessing information it has no business doing. If I am downloading a game like Doom and it says it has to access my phone calls...while it is no big deal, it it makes you wonder why.
